Many men are shocked to realize that their pelvic floor muscles are just as important for their health as female pelvic floor muscles. Additionally, many men neglect their own care or are embarrassed to discuss sensitive issues with their doctor, and this can have long-lasting impacts on their own emotional, mental and physical health.
Our pelvic floor muscles have many functions but their 3 main functions are for sphincter control (bowel/bladder), sexual function and core strength. Your first physio assessment may include an internal exam of the pelvic floor muscles. Because these muscles are deep inside the pelvis, doing an internal exam is an effective way to assess them.
